From Cluttered Room to Calming Office
Your home office often needs to be the most thought-out room in the house. For Iris and John Watts, though, it was a cluttered catch-all space that greeted them right off the entryway of their home. Iris wanted someplace to work on her blog, sort mail, and help her son with his art and other projects—and that had the same coastal vibe as the rest of house. So the couple decided to perform a complete DIY overhaul.

Before: Seldom-Used Space
Glass-paned double doors showcased the little-used space. "Sometimes I'd go in there to work but would end up moving to another, more comfortable room," Iris says. First task: removing everything and giving the walls a coat of light-grey paint.

After: Faux Built-Ins
Iris already had a good collection of office furniture, so she decided to use what she had on hand to achieve the look of built-ins. She purchased just one tall set of shelves to match one she already owned and arranged them into an L-shaped unit. A few coats of white paint and new hardware unified the mostly mismatched set.

After: Decorative Beadboard
The couple nailed beadboard strips to the wall to marry all the pieces. To complete the unit—and provide extra storage—they installed a shelf between the two bookshelves.

After: Beachy Accessories
Sea-grass accents, shells, and other beachy accessories help give the room the laid-back coastal feel Iris had pictured from the start.
